#14b59d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#14b59d is composed of 7.8% red, 71% green and 61.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 89% cyan, 0% magenta, 13.3% yellow and 29% black. It has a hue angle of 171.1 degrees, a saturation of 80.1% and a lightness of 39.4%. #14b59d color hex could be obtained by blending #28ffff with #006b3b. Closest websafe color is: #00cc99.

Shades and Tints of #14b59d

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000404 is the darkest color, while #f2fefc is the lightest one.
